Overview

Designed by JBL, these Control 25-1 Loudspeakers are two-way 5.25" indoor/outdoor monitors featuring weather-protected circuitry, natural and powerful representations of the frequency spectrum, white enclosures, and JBL's proprietary InvisiBall mounting hardware. This hardware allows you to install the speakers through a hidden access point behind its logo badge. As such, the Control 25-1 suitable for venues, health clubs, theme parks, cafes, or anywhere where foreground/background music—and paging—is a necessity.

These monitors are capable of handling 200W of programmatic material at 8 Ohms, and feature a built-in multi-tap transformer for operation on distributed speaker lines. With an SPL of 110 dB, you can blast these speakers pretty loudly as well, while their cone geometry ensures a pleasurable listening experience in both on- and off-axis situations. Additionally, their PEI diaphragms render a smooth high-frequency response. But sound is not the only consideration: Kapton voice coil formers, JBL's WeatherEdge rubberized extensions, and a durable cabinet construction provide protection against heat, rain, wind, or anything else the elements might throw at you in the coming years.
